Often called the quintessential Ignatian prayer, the Examen is a priceless tool of self-awareness and a crucial aid to discernment. The Examen was the central prayer of St Ignatius life and he encouraged his companions to pray it twice daily in the middle and again at the end of the day. Saint Ignatius of Loyola, also known as Íñigo Oñaz López de Loyola, was of noble birth and was reared in the household of a prominent courtier.

Ignatius thought that the Examen was a gift that came directly from God, and that God wanted it to be shared as widely as possible. The Daily Examen is a technique of prayerful reflection on the events of the day in order to detect Gods presence and discern his direction for us.
